Belmont Shore defeated the SOC Raptors 24-17 Saturday to advance to the Southern California HS Club final.
As has been the case this season the games between the top four, this contest was close.
(Games between Belmont Shore, Raptors, San Diego Mustangs, and Thunder were, on average, 30-20, with four of the six games within a try.)

The San Diego Mustangs defeated the SOC Raptors 31-14 in Southern California action.
Led by another massive game from lock Dylan Fortune, the Mustangs improved to 3-1 in Southern California league play, while the Raptors dropped to 2-2. Both sides have lost to Belmont Shore, who have started the season 3-0 and had no league game this week because they were attending the Tropical 7s.
